Project-based
learning provides a student-centered education and training, as it practically
covers other modern technologies. The project method gives the teacher an
opportunity to get the students involved in real communication, contacts based
on research, on joint work, and to see the results of their real work activity.
By the method of
projects we imply the way of achieving specific methodological goals via
developing problems and obtaining practical results.
The project work
means the student’s self-study work that requires the ability of setting the
problem, identifying ways of addressing it, planning the work, compiling the
essential material, etc. Thus, in the course of this activity students develop
their intellectual skills, tenacity, perseverance, hard work, acquire certain
study skills while learning through the acquisition of knowledge and skills
provides social and professional adaptation in the society. The use of the project
method allows creating an individual perception of the world, the possibility
of its creative transformation, extensive use of subjective experience in the
interpretation and evaluation of facts, phenomena, events of the surrounding
reality based on student-significant values.
The initial stage
of the project includes the introduction and discussion of the topics offered
in the classroom providing the students with basic vocabulary and grammar in
accordance with the theme, and the students learn how to make up sentences
using the active vocabulary. Practical work on the project begins at the
stage of consolidating the educational material and its revision, and becomes a
harmonious part of the learning process.
The project not
only makes it possible to use a foreign language at the level of real
communication in the discussion, but also allows improving certain aspects of
language teaching speech etiquette. In the design procedure the formation of
linguistic and country study knowledge, the development of listening, speaking,
reading and writing skills and abilities are carried out in parallel.
